Seat history
All Candidates
4 total| # | Candidate | Party | Votes | Share |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| B. UPADHYAYA | INC | 8,724 | 38.5% |
| 2 | N.B. DAS | IND | 7,980 | 35.3% |
| 3 | R.C. SARMAH | Praja Socialist Party | 5,613 | 24.8% |
| 4 | A.R. BHUYAN | IND | 317 | 1.4% |
